Direct answer
Progress photos should prove condition, scope, sequence, and completion, not merely make the project look busy. A useful documentation set includes wide context shots, close detail shots, repeated angles over time, evidence before work is concealed, model/serial or material identifiers where relevant, and final correction photos tied to the punch list.
The investor should be able to use the record to answer:
- Where in the property was this work performed?
- What condition existed before the work?
- What changed?
- Was important work documented before it was covered?
- Does the evidence correspond to the approved scope or change order?
- What remains incomplete?
Photo quantity is less important than retrievability and meaning.
Why random camera-roll photos fail
A contractor may send 60 photos and still leave an investor unable to understand the project.
Common problems include:
- no room or location context;
- close-ups with no reference point;
- duplicate angles;
- no before image;
- no date or milestone context;
- finished surfaces only;
- no link to the relevant scope item;
- no indication whether an image shows a problem, progress, or completion; and
- evidence scattered across text threads.
A documentation system should turn images into project evidence, not just attachments.
Use three levels of visual evidence
1. Orientation image
Show the room, elevation, or work area broadly enough that someone unfamiliar with the property can place the image.
Examples:
- full bathroom view from the doorway;
- kitchen wall showing cabinet run;
- exterior elevation before siding or paint repair;
- mechanical closet showing equipment location.
2. Work-detail image
Show the specific condition or completed work.
Examples:
- damaged subfloor area;
- repaired drywall section;
- plumbing connection visible before enclosure where appropriate;
- flooring transition;
- sealant or flashing detail;
- installed fixture.
3. Identifier or measurement image
Capture information the investor may need later.
Examples:
- equipment model and serial label;
- product packaging or material label;
- paint code;
- dimension with tape visible;
- breaker/panel label when legitimately relevant to the documented scope;
- appliance model label.
Not every task needs all three. The principle is that the record should preserve context, detail, and identity when those facts matter.
Repeat angles at major milestones
Repeated viewpoints are powerful because they allow direct comparison.
For example:
- bathroom before demolition;
- same view after demolition;
- same view before enclosure/finish where relevant;
- same view at substantial completion;
- same view after punch-list corrections.
A consistent angle makes change obvious to both a human reviewer and a future image-analysis system.
For a portfolio, repeated image conventions also make properties easier to compare.
Document conditions before they disappear
Some of the most valuable evidence exists only briefly.
Depending on the scope, consider documenting:
- substrate after demolition;
- signs of moisture or deterioration;
- framing or backing conditions where relevant;
- floor preparation before finish flooring;
- repaired areas before finish materials cover them;
- waterproofing or other concealed assemblies when appropriate;
- rough work before concealment when appropriate and not a substitute for required inspection;
- insulation or air-sealing work before closure; and
- discovered conditions that trigger a change order.
The goal is not to direct licensed trade means and methods from afar. It is to preserve the physical story of the project.
Tie each evidence set to a scope item or milestone
A photo labeled IMG_4938.jpg has almost no retrieval value.
A better structure is:
Property → Project → Milestone → Room/Area → Scope item → Evidence
Example:
123 Oak St → Turnover Rehab → Flooring → Bedroom 2 → Replace damaged laminate → Before / substrate / final
That structure helps:
- the owner review progress;
- the project manager resolve disputes;
- the contractor explain conditions;
- the next contractor understand prior work;
- warranty questions later;
- future maintenance decisions; and
- AI retrieval systems associate images with the correct project facts.
A practical photo checklist by phase
Pre-work baseline
Capture:
- exterior elevations as relevant;
- each work room from consistent orientation points;
- existing damage;
- equipment/fixture condition where relevant;
- areas specifically excluded from work when ambiguity is possible; and
- access-sensitive or occupied areas when relevant and privacy-safe.
Demolition / opening conditions
Capture:
- what was removed;
- newly exposed conditions;
- unexpected damage;
- conditions that alter the planned scope; and
- evidence needed for proposed changes.
In-progress milestones
Capture:
- completed work before concealment where relevant;
- major material deliveries/identifiers if useful;
- stage completion from context and detail angles;
- open issues; and
- work that is ready for inspection or the next trade, where applicable.
Substantial completion
Capture:
- full-room/elevation views;
- detail shots of major installed items;
- equipment labels;
- visible finish quality;
- areas that remain incomplete; and
- punch-list items.
Final closeout
Capture:
- punch-list corrections;
- final clean condition;
- final installed configuration worth retaining;
- meter/reading or testing evidence only where legitimately part of the scope and handled by appropriate parties; and
- any documented unresolved condition intentionally carried forward.
Progress photos should not become surveillance
Documentation should be proportional to the job.
Avoid creating a culture where workers feel every movement must be photographed. The purpose is to document material project states, not monitor individuals.
Good evidence expectations should be stated before work begins so contractors know what deliverables matter.
What a photo cannot prove
A photo can show visible condition. It may not prove:
- code compliance;
- hidden workmanship;
- required permit status;
- required inspection approval;
- material performance;
- electrical or mechanical testing results;
- structural adequacy;
- absence of concealed defects; or
- that every contract requirement has been satisfied.
Use photographs as one evidence layer, not universal proof.
Video: when it adds value
Short video can help when spatial context or motion matters.
Examples:
- walking the path of a leak or damage pattern;
- showing several connected rooms;
- demonstrating operation of a door, fixture, appliance, or system when appropriate;
- documenting a broad exterior condition; or
- explaining a discovered condition while pointing to its location.
Keep video purposeful. A two-minute narrated walkthrough can be more useful than a 20-minute unstructured recording.
File naming and metadata
The future site should not require users to manually type complicated filenames, but the underlying record should preserve metadata such as:
- property;
- project;
- room/area;
- scope item;
- milestone;
- timestamp;
- uploader/source;
- evidence type;
- related change order if any; and
- status: before / in-progress / issue / completed / corrected.

A minimum evidence set for a milestone
For many visual milestones, a useful minimum can be:
- one context image;
- one or more detail images;
- evidence of any material exception;
- evidence of completed corrections; and
- a short status statement tied to the scope.
The exact requirement should scale with the risk and complexity of the work.
Evidence and payment
Avoid the rule:
“Photo received = payment due.”
Instead:
“Evidence supports evaluation of the agreed milestone.”
Payment obligations are controlled by the contract and applicable law. Evidence helps verify whether the described state appears to have been reached.

Questions investors often ask
How many progress photos should I require?
There is no universal number. Require enough structured evidence to understand material project states. Riskier or concealed work generally needs more deliberate documentation than a simple visible finish task.
Should I require daily photos?
Not automatically. Daily reporting can create noise. Milestone-based evidence plus event-driven issue documentation is often more useful unless the project's pace or risk justifies daily updates.
Should contractors use my exact camera angles?
For major rooms or recurring portfolio work, consistent orientation shots are useful. Do not make the system so rigid that it prevents documenting unexpected conditions.
Can AI review progress photos?
AI can help organize, compare, summarize, and flag visible differences, but it should not be represented as a substitute for licensed professional judgment, required inspections, or direct verification when those are necessary.
What should happen to the photos after the project?
Retain the useful subset as part of the property/project history, especially before/after evidence, concealed-condition documentation, product identifiers, approved changes, and final closeout evidence.
